RNR.PRG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review
2 of the 5,959 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in RenaissanceRe Holdings 4.20% Series G Preference Share (RNR.PRG)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$181K — up 8,950% from $2K a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 1 fund opened new RNR.PRG posit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 1 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.
The largest buyer was RhumbLine Advisers, opening a new position worth an estimated $187K.
